Biography of Ruby Stokes

Ruby Stokes, an actress from England, has been steadily building a body of work that captures the attention of those who enjoy watching stories unfold on screen. Born on the fourth day of September in the year 2000, her beginnings trace back to Hackney, a vibrant part of London, England, in the United Kingdom. This background, you know, gives her a certain grounding, a connection to a place with a rich history and a lot of different kinds of people.

Her path into the world of acting started quite early, with her first known appearance in a project called "Una" back in 2016. That was, in a way, just the start of her professional journey, a stepping stone into what would become a series of interesting and varied parts. How Did Ruby Stokes Handle the Bridgerton Recasting?

A notable point in Ruby Stokes's career involves her time on the popular Netflix period drama, "Bridgerton." She was initially the person who brought the character of Francesca, the sixth child in the Bridgerton family, to life for the first two seasons of the show. It's kind of interesting, isn't it, how actors can become so associated with a character, even if their screen time is limited?

During those initial seasons, her portrayal of Francesca was present, though the character didn't have a huge amount of time on screen. This meant that while she was a part of a hugely successful series, her particular role wasn't as central as some of the others. It’s almost like being a key player on a big team, but not always being in the main spotlight for every moment. She was, you know, there, contributing to the overall feel of the show.

However, as the series continued, a decision was made to have another actress take over the part of Francesca starting from the third season. Hannah Dodd stepped into the role. This kind of change, where a character is played by a different person, can sometimes be a bit of a talking point for viewers who have grown accustomed to a particular performer. For Ruby Stokes, this meant moving on from a role she had helped establish, which is, in some respects, just a part of the ebb and flow of the acting profession.

The reason given for this change related to the character's storyline and the need for a performer whose age would align with Francesca's future development. Ruby Stokes was quite young, barely twenty, when she was first cast as Francesca. Given that the character was the sixth in line and would eventually have more significant storylines that might involve her growing up, it made sense, in a way, to have an actor whose progression in age would match the character's journey more closely.
